You guys miss the point. Have your player trying to argue that his character's Rabbi's armor plated yamakah really does provide protection from head on bullets. I don't see why not. B/I rating are abstract and try to represent 2 things the level of armor and how much that armor covers. A armored hat might be 1/1, this does not mean that the 1 Ballistic is because the armor wont stop a bullet but because it only covers 10% of your body while a duster cover 60+%. An armored hat could stop a bullet just as well as a duster if that is where it was hit. Remember the armored clothing in 2070 does not look like super thick armor a hats thickness is probably close to it. I see for hats not helmets impact harder to protect against since the rigid plates would be hard to work in. Also even if the bullet was stopped you would have your bell rung fairly hard, but hey that is what going to stun instead of physical damage represents. For a person with a hat I might thematically describe a hit that increased the base DV to equal but not exceed the armor rating, it was an awesome shot and rang your bell but your hat deflected the bullet. |

PPP system helmet 0/+2
Comes in discrete versions to be worn under clothing. Just imagine it as a metal skullcap with padded gel underneath. Wear your Ballistic fabric fedora (based on the shawl) over the top for +1/0 and you've got something low-profile and quite useful at +1/+2 extra armor. |
